Stipa avenacea Linnaeus, Species Plantarum 1: 78. 1753.
"Habitat in Virginia." RCN: 660.
Lectotype (Hitchcock in Contr. U. S. Natl. Herb. 12: 122. 1908): Clayton 621, Herb. Linn. No. 94.5 (LINN; iso- BM?, US, fragm.) .
Current name: Piptochaetium avenaceum (L.) Parodi ( Poaceae).
Note: Baum (in Canad. J. Bot. 45: 1851. 1967) argued that Hitchcock’s choice was flawed and that Clayton 621 (BM) is the holotype. However, the material in LINN designated as type by Hitchcock is original material for the name, and his typification has priority.
